Red and orange they say induces appetite Blue and white induce thirst and purity. This is why most fast food restaurants and wate bottling companies employ these colors in branding. Red and yellow are two colors that signify food in the human brain. Fruits are best eaten when ripe and most fruits have red and yellow colors when fully developed. This is coming from our vegetarian heritage but also on the carnivore aspect, red meat is also tantalizing . Blue clear waters are an invitation for us to drink since we can safely assume the water is fresh. 1 Like |
